I was just wondering when I should apply - before EDD and then send confirmation when baby arrives, or not bother with anything till after?
Also, can anyone tell me the difference between child tax credits and working tax credits? Do you apply for both or OOTO?

NennyNooNoo · 16/05/2017 22:34

After the baby arrives. They will backdate it for a certain period of time (3 months?)

NennyNooNoo · 16/05/2017 22:37

With the CTC and the WTC, I think it's the same form you fill in for both and then they decide which you're eligible for. You have to be on quite a low income to get WTC, but I don't know how much. Whereas some people get CTC but not WTC.

Rikalaily · 17/05/2017 08:25

You can't apply for child benefit until the baby is registered. Then you can apply for both, tax credits check with child benefit to confirm before they award your TC's.
